Story summary
  • Strength training with standing core exercises helps counter muscle loss and balance decline for people aged 50.
  • Karen Ann Canham, CEO of Karen Ann Wellness, emphasizes that these exercises strengthen the transverse abdominis.
  • Standing Knee-to-Elbow Crunches and Standing Leg Lifts are recommended.
  • Samantha Cubbins, a certified trainer, advocates standing moves like the Single-leg Romanian Deadlift and Pallof Press.
  • These routines promote overall health and mobility as individuals age.
